Plot variables and their indices

Some data selection widgets for plotting display more indices than needed for some of the plot variables in order to avoid recycling of the data selection widget if the variables change. In the following tables, an overview is presented over the indices applicable to the plot variables. They are organized by class, even though, strictly speaking, an $\cal OYST\!ER $plot class refers only to a specific selection of variables listed in a plot selection widget. More precisely, the integration interval (if applicable) is the same for all variables for a table.

Also note that the IDL variables in italic font denote a derivation from this variable, i.e. the data is not exactly identical to the variable contents. Where the IDL variable field is left blank, the formula is more complicated and might involve more than one variable.
